Question 482336: The diameter of the earth is approximately 8000 miles. Heavenly Helen, in a spaceship 100 miles above the earth, sights Earthly Earnest coming over the horizon. Approximately how far apart are Helen and Earnest?

Question 482392: There are 4 members of a band, and they all walk at different rates. Only 2 people can cross the bridge at the same time, and the two peopl have to wal at the same sppeed of the slowest walker. Whoever goes across the bridge has to have a flashlight and so someone must always carry the flashlight. Here is how long it takes each person to cross the bridge. Tyler 1 minute, Beach 2 minutes, Grace 5 minutes and coleen 10 minutes. you cannot cary another person or toss the flashlight back across the river. Can you find a way to get everyone across in no more than 17 minutes if so explain if not explain
